AB641-ASA1-AA4, s. 43p 8Section 43p. 560.42 (1m) of the statutes is created to read:
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,99 560.42 (1m) Assistance to businesses. The office shall do all of the following:
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,1310 (a) Provide assistance with obtaining and maintaining permits and any
11licenses and approvals necessary for a business to operate in this state. To fulfill the
12requirements of this paragraph, the office shall do all of the following on behalf of
13businesses:
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,1414 1. Explain requirements for obtaining permits.
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,1515 2. Track the progress of applications for permits.
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,1716 3. Help businesses comply with laws and rules applicable to businesses,
17including providing plain-language explanations of laws and rules.
AB641-ASA1-AA4,3,1918 (b) Serve as a liaison between businesses and agencies, authorities,
19municipalities, and local economic development organizations.

AB641-ASA1-AA4,4,17 13(2r) Mediation and dispute resolution services. The center office may provide
14mediation or other dispute resolution services to facilitate the resolution of a dispute
15between a regulatory an agency and a person applying for a permit. The provision
16of mediation or other dispute resolution services under this subsection does not affect
17any right that the person may have to a contested hearing under ch. 227.
